What companies run services between Oakville, ON, Canada and St. Louis, MO, USA?

You can take a train from Oakville to St. Louis via Windsor, Detroit, and Chicago Union Station in around 15h 59m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Oakville GO Bus to St Louis Bus Station via Square One, Mississauga, Detroit, MI, and Indianapolis Union Station in around 19h 10m.
